Ordinals
beta
Address 16A8NNto17wMVW9XNkjh96PkRtDqSyunyB
sat balance
106927
outputs
612e26a158af44e96688f33f0fdf9bfb89c3999ab39fa34792a1c222f42a41be:1
c8cb2f74830afab71946ded53854a9525c90d7be3eb4ecbef9c85b436a3a6dc7:0
279bf1c12ccda3417b6eee777eb323e91d54a36cac66a3ef1b8f78178706f7d9:0